Representatives from the United Arab Emirates (UAE), Egypt, Jordan, and Bahrain are set to announce joint industrial projects at the third meeting of the Higher Committee of the Industrial Partnership for Sustainable Economic Development. The meeting will take place on Sunday in Amman, Jordan, where the committee will oversee the signing of agreements between industrial companies for projects valued at millions of dollars. The committee will also discuss the latest developments of the partnership and joint industrial projects.

Yousef Al Shamali, Jordan’s Minister of Industry, Trade and Supply and Minister of Labour, will chair the meeting with the participation of Dr. Sultan bin Ahmed Al Jaber, Minister of Industry and Advanced Technology; Ahmed Samir Saleh, Egypt’s Minister of Industry and Trade; and Abdulla bin Adel Fakhro, Bahrain’s Minister of Industry and Commerce.

Under the partnership, the member states will collaborate to grow their respective industrial sectors by integrating resources and industries and leveraging competitive advantages.

Several agreements will be signed between industrial companies from the UAE, Egypt, Jordan, and Bahrain, followed by new projects with investments worth hundreds of millions of dollars. This investment will strengthen the partnership and empower member nations’ respective industrial sectors to grow their contribution to GDP, bolster supply chains, reduce costs, and create new job opportunities.

The partnership was launched in May 2022 between the UAE, Egypt, and Jordan, with Bahrain joining during the partnership’s second meeting in Cairo in July.
